Insurance Study Committee. The CEA agrees to participate with the Board of Education and OAPSE to form an Insurance Study Committee for the district. The CEA will select three (3) members of the bargaining unit to be representatives on this committee. The purpose of this committee shall be to investigate and/or identify the best possible health, dental and vision care plans for the district at a cost effective price. The committee shall gather information, study, research alternative insurance options and monitor the performance of the existing insurance plans and their funding. The duties of the committee shall be to review and analyze all pertinent healthcare and insurance information germane to the purpose of the committee and to recommend appropriate changes to each of their respective entities. The Superintendent shall call the first meeting of the committee and the committee will then choose a chairman by consensus of the committee members. The chairperson shall serve a term of one school year. The Administration shall provide the committee with aggregate health and financial information as requested subject to applicable law. Under no conditions will personally identifiable medical information be exchanged. The Administration shall pay for all reasonable costs incurred that pertain to material and training fulfilling the purpose of the committee. Release time for the members of the committee shall be made available such as to allow members to complete their purposes. Members of the committee shall not be subject to any adverse impact due to membership on said committee. The committee shall determine the duration and frequency of all regular meetings. Appropriate work products shall be furnished to Administration, the CEA and OAPSE on a quarterly basis. All parties clearly understand that this committee cannot alter the insurance plans of the district. Recommendations from the committee will be made to each of the represented parties.
Insurance Study Committee. An Insurance Committee shall be formed to study plans and specifications for all forms of insurances; available carriers, premium costs, changes in rates, and alternatives and options for employee insurance plans in the district. The Committee shall be composed of equal numbers of representatives from the following groups: teacher association members appointed by the local Association President, Administrators appointed by the local Superintendent, Board Members chosen by the Board, and non-certified representatives appointed by their local Association President. The Committee shall meet at a minimum of three (3) times a year unless members of the committee mutually agree otherwise. All meetings shall begin at a mutually agreed upon time. At the beginning of each school year, the Committee shall elect from among themselves a chairperson, who shall be responsible during that year for: sending out meeting notices, preparing and distributing notes/minutes of the last meeting, making notes and helping to organize the agenda and topic/s for the next meeting. The Committee shall be charged with the ongoing responsibility of investigating insurances as specified above and shall prior to May 30 of each year, make a summary of their findings and recommendations available to all concerned parties.

Insurance Study Committee. The Board, ELEA, and OAPSE will mutually agree to create a Joint Insurance Committee with representatives consisting of the Board, Administration, ELEA, and OAPSE. Each group will have appointed members/representatives selected to serve on the committee. The Joint Insurance Committee shall meet and review the current insurance benefits package and shall investigate methods to improve current benefits and reduce overall cost. The Committee will meet a minimum of twice per school year or more frequently if deemed necessary by members of the Committee. The Committee will review and have access to monthly and annual costs relative to Medical Claims, Prescription Claims, and other cost incurred with Health Insurance expenses. The Committee will study the monthly and annual cost/claims to share, educate, and communicate to staff members of each association the most current cost and expenses of the district’s health insurance plans, if applicable through allowable data released under current Insurance Plan Design and/or HIPPA. The annual preparation of a document created jointly by the Health Insurance Committee will be developed to communicate to district personnel the Insurance benefits plan options recommended by the Insurance Committee, Administration, and joint association members in accordance with the financial status of the district.
